Especially the first models, so the LP580 and LP610, increased significantly during the last two years. At the same time, prices hardly decreased when the general car market topped last summer. The same applies to the EVOs and Performante, but to a lesser extent. In some ways, the price trends in the Huracan market are similar to those in the Ferrari market. That is a good thing. Out of all the cars for which I am tracking the price trends, they are the strongest in that market.
